I welcome the Minister of State. I have a daughter in America. Like many other parents, I felt a shiver go through me when I heard in February that there had been a fire at a nightclub in Rhode Island and that 96 people were missing. As Senator Bannon stated, those people had, in fact, died. Within a week, there was another fire in Chicago in which 11 people died. Senator Kitt mentioned the events of St. Valentine's day of 1981, which I remember well. We had a supermarket in that area of Coolock and I received a telephone call at 6 a.m. to say that many people were missing after the Stardust fire. As it turned out, a number of our employees were killed. The memory of the week of funerals and the tragic months that followed acts as a reminder of the Bill's importance.
